I greatly enjoy the early Iron Maiden albums - such as Killers and the self-titles debut CD - they have a bit more of a punk flavor with Paul D'Ainno on vocals.

For Bruce era I would go with Piece of Mind (perhaps the greatest metal record ever) and Number of the Beast and PowerSlave. Once you get into the Somewhere in Time, 7th Son, Fear of the Dark era Maiden, it gets a bit synthesizer-y for my taste. Still a few good songs in there. I would just avoid the Blaze-era record like X Factor and Virtual 11 - the latest album, Brave New World - features a return to Bruce Dickenson and some solid tunes. Go see them live cuz Eddie comes out and attacks the band. Truely amazing.
